What can I do with a Bachelor of Science in Biology?

A Bachelor of Science in Biology opens up a variety of career paths in fields such as healthcare, research, environmental science, education, and biotechnology. Graduates can pursue roles like laboratory technician, research assistant, environmental consultant, or science educator. Additionally, this degree provides a strong foundation for advanced studies in medicine, dentistry, veterinary science, or graduate programs in biological sciences. Many employers value the analytical, research, and laboratory skills gained during a biology degree, making it versatile for both science and non-science related careers.

What career paths can I pursue with a Bachelor of Science in Biology, and how can I position myself for advancement?

With a Bachelor of Science in Biology, graduates can explore diverse career paths such as laboratory research, environmental science, healthcare, biotechnology, and education. Entry-level roles often include laboratory technician, research assistant, or quality control analyst. To advance, gaining hands-on laboratory experience, pursuing certifications, or continuing education (such as a master's or professional degree) can open opportunities for roles with more responsibility, such as research scientist or lab manager. Networking with professionals and participating in internships are also valuable strategies for career growth.

What skills and qualifications do I need to thrive as a Bachelor of Science in Biology graduate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Bachelor of Science in Biology graduate, a strong foundation in biological sciences, laboratory techniques, and data analysis is essential, usually supported by a bachelor's degree in biology or a related field. Familiarity with laboratory equipment, statistical analysis software (like SPSS or R), and basic bioinformatics tools is typically required. Critical thinking, attention to detail, and effective communication are vital soft skills that set candidates apart. These competencies are crucial for conducting accurate research, interpreting results, and collaborating in scientific or healthcare environments.

Is a Bachelor of Science in Biology worth it?

A Bachelor of Science in Biology provides foundational knowledge for careers in research, healthcare, education, and environmental fields. It can lead to entry-level positions or serve as a stepping stone for advanced degrees and certifications, with job prospects often requiring additional specialization or experience.
